Reviewer367 (Tenant)
Verified Resident
City Co-Living Newcastle, NE1
Apr 2025
Nice, friendly staff, but not for long term stay
Reviewer367 (Tenant)
Verified Resident
City Co-Living Newcastle, NE1
Apr 2025
Please tell us about the good and bad aspects of living in your local area:
Good aspects - close to town and within walking distance - short travel to quayside which has nice restaurants - easy access to shops Negatives - rat infestation outside building, often active at night making it unsafe to walk certain routes - litter from bins - next to train so sometimes noisey - can be quite loud on Friday/Saturday nights from club noise etc
How has the building management responded to any problems or issues you have raised:
Management have taken on some feedback regarding people smoking weed in my corridors, as well as appliances being broken such as communal washing machines. Management are really friendly and approachable but are sadly let down by the rushed work of this building.
Please share one thing (or more) which you wish you had known before you moved in:
I wish I had known that washing machines were going to be an issue as well as overall problems with people living here. The lifts I also wish I’d seen as a potential problem.
